When it came to finding curry combs, I was on a dry streak. I had not found a single one. That is, until 2017, when I found my first one (the bottom one in the picture). Then, as luck would have it, I found one in 2018 and also in 2019. Three curry combs in three years.
With so many horses in use, I'm surprised more aren't found.
These were all found in Vicksburg campaign sites.

While researching through FOLD3 records---either a USC Artillery or Union Cavalry---I found an entry for a soldier being charged for loosing a curry comb. I was surprised as it could have been almost half of his pay.
